Book excerpt: A boat speeds riders in innertubes across the water's surface. Surfers catch a wave and ride it as long as they can. From building sandcastles to swimming and windsurfing, science explains how it all works. The Science of Beach Fun reveals the fascinating ways that science is at work in popular beach and water activities. Easy-to-read text, vivid images, and helpful back matter give readers a clear look at this subject. Features include a table of contents, infographics, a glossary, additional resources, and an index.
